2. How the Game Moves: Core Mechanics

At its core, Chicken Road is about rhythm and restraint. Players set a bet, pick a difficulty level, and then step forward one square at a time along a grid that may hide a lethal trap.

The progression is straightforward:

  1. Betting Phase: Set your stake.
  2. Crossing Phase: The chicken moves automatically across hidden tiles.
  3. Decision Phase: Tap to continue or tap again to cash out.
  4. Resolution Phase: If you hit a safe tile, your multiplier rises; if you hit a trap, you lose everything.

This simple loop fuels dozens of short rounds per hour—a perfect fit for players who enjoy quick bursts of action.

3. Tuning the Thrill: Difficulty Levels

The game offers four distinct difficulty settings—Easy (24 steps), Medium (22 steps), Hard (20 steps), and Hardcore (15 steps). Each level adjusts the probability of encountering traps and the potential multiplier ceiling.

  • Easy: Lower risk, smaller multipliers—ideal for testing strategies.
  • Hardcore: Higher risk with a higher chance (10/25) of losing at each step.

Players who prefer controlled risk typically start on Easy and gradually shift toward higher levels as confidence grows.

8. Bankroll Management in Short Rounds

With short sessions, bankroll discipline becomes critical. A common recommendation among seasoned players is to bet only 1–3 % of your total bankroll per round—especially when playing higher difficulty levels.

    Set daily loss limits before you start playing. Use predetermined cash‑out targets—e.g., always exit at 2x or less on Easy mode. Avoid chasing losses by keeping bet sizes consistent.

Because rounds finish quickly, you’ll see your bankroll fluctuate rapidly; staying disciplined ensures you can keep playing over multiple micro‑sessions without depleting funds too fast.
